Chance the Rapper Cast A Werewolf in New Film 'Slice'
.
(Radio.com) Chance the Rapper has shared a new video that teases his role in the upcoming film Slice. In the movie, which is due out in the second half of 2017, Chance plays Dax Lycander, a former Chinese food delivery boy turned werewolf. Slice, which was shot last summer, was directed by Chance collaborator Austin Vesely. In a 2015 interview, Vesely, who co-directed Chance's "No Problem" video, said he was inspired by George Saunders' CivilWarLand in Bad Decline, and that Slice takes place in an alternate universe with 'supernatural elements that people accept as reality," reports Pitchfork. Slice isn't the only acting credit Chance has chalked up lately. He recently starred in a Kit Kat commercial, and sang a new interpretation of the jingle. Read more here.
